County Accepting Applications For Open Assembly Seat

Clark County is now accepting applications from residents interested in representing Nevada State Assembly District 42 for the next two years.

The seat was held by Alexander Assefa, who resigned earlier this month.

The application for the assembly seat is available through the county’s website.

Applications are due by noon next Tuesday, January 26. Under state law, the County Commission fills vacancies in the state Legislature.

Eligible appointees must reside in the district they are seeking to represent and be of the same political party as the resigning member. Assefa is a Democrat.

The appointee will serve until the November 2022 election.
